# Service Accounts: String Extraction

The `extract-i18n` script pulls translatable strings from all Bramblewick repos and pushes them to the Glossa service. It runs under the `i18n-extractor` service account. Do not run it under your personal account; Glossa rate-limits individual users aggressively. The account has write access to the staging catalog only. Set the token in your shell before invoking the script. The current staging token is below.

API key for kahap-kafog: zpat15_6qzxZ7YR8aDwjmp

# TilePorter Environments

TilePorter, our map-tile prefetcher, runs in three environments: sandbox, staging, and prod. Sandbox is fair game for experiments; staging mirrors prod traffic at 10%; prod feeds the Wayfarer apps directly, so tread carefully. Each environment reads one flat config file at boot. The current production values are listed below.

config for bahop-baduf:
[kasion]
team = lamath
access_code = ac_d807e5
host = kasion.paliqcloud.corp
port = 4000
owner = julix.tamvan
peer = frair.qorvelsoft.local

Night shift note: the secure interview room on level 2 at Fennick House stays locked outside business hours. Recordings equipment must not be touched. If security asks you to open it for a scheduled late interview, verify the booking in the desk log first, then enter the door code below.

turnstile pass: bdg-YEOZLM-79341408